=== FMO controls === Fluorescence minus one (FMO) controls are important for data interpretation when building multi-color panels β in which a cell is stained with multiple fluorochromes simultaneously. FMO controls provide a measure of fluorescence spillover in a given channel and allow for compensation. To generate a FMO control, a sample is stained with all the fluorochromes except the one that is being tested β meaning if you are using 4 different fluorochromes your FMO control must contain only 3 of them (example: fluorochromes β A, B, C, D; FMOs β ABC_, AB_D, A_CD, _BCD).{{cn|date=April 2022}}
